Garrett Dornfeld reached out to The Pursuit on Instagram a few months ago wanting to share his knowledge and experience on the show. Garrett and I got in touch a few days later and he shared how he goes about his daily life. Garrett grew up in a small town of 1300 people in Eastern Washington. He graduated high school and moved to Portland, Oregon to attend George Fox University. Within his time at George Fox, Garrett struggled to identify what he would do after college. While in school, he worked for valet service, parking expensive cars at a high-end hotel. Garrett would ask these wealthy people what they did and the main answers he’d hear were Finance, Real Estate, Investment Banking. Garrett discovered his passion for  Finance through working this minimum wage job and worked for Kaiser Permanente after graduating. After working 50-60 hour weeks at Kaiser, Garrett soon realized that he’d have to reprioritize his priorities and started snowboarding in his free time.

In this episode Garrett discusses the challenges he faced determining his major in college, doing something when you don't know what you’re doing, and provides his advice on how to find a better work-life balance. We hope you enjoy this episode!
